Understanding DC-AC Power Inverters and Their Applications

DC-AC power inverters are crucial for converting direct current (DC) from sources like batteries into alternating current (AC), which is used by most household appliances. Understanding their applications helps consumers make informed decisions. They are used in solar energy systems, automotive power supplies, and backup power solutions. The versatility of these devices makes them vital for both residential and commercial needs.

When selecting a DC-AC power inverter, consider the wattage requirement. Each appliance consumes different amounts of energy. Calculate the total wattage by adding the ratings of all devices you intend to power. Overloading an inverter can damage both the inverter and connected devices.

Tips: Always choose an inverter with a higher watt rating than your needs. Take into account the starting surge of devices like refrigerators. Keep safety in mind; a reliable inverter will include features such as overload protection and short circuit prevention. Analyze the inverter's efficiency rating, as this affects overall performance.

Be aware that not all inverters are created equal. Some may be less efficient or reliable over time. Researching user reviews and specifications can provide insights. Consider where you will use the inverter and ensure it meets environmental factors like temperature and humidity.

Key Features to Consider When Choosing a Power Inverter

Choosing the right DC-AC power inverter involves considering several key features that affect performance and reliability. One of the most important factors is the inverter's output power. It must match your devices' requirements to avoid overloading. Most inverters provide continuous power ratings and peak power ratings. Understanding this difference is crucial.


Another significant feature is the inverter’s efficiency. Higher efficiency means less energy loss during conversion. Look for inverters that boast efficiency ratings above 85%. Features like low idle consumption can also reduce energy waste when devices are not in use. In addition, portability might be vital if you plan to use the inverter in different locations. Lightweight and compact designs are beneficial for easy transport.


Safety features should not be overlooked. Inverters should include protections against overloading, overheating, and short circuits. Check for certifications and standards compliance; they indicate reliability. It's also wise to read user reviews. Real experiences reveal potential flaws that specs alone might miss. Balancing these factors will guide you in selecting the most suitable inverter for your needs.

Comparing Inverter Efficiency Ratings and Performance

When selecting a DC-AC power inverter, efficiency ratings are crucial. They indicate how well the inverter converts DC power into AC power. Higher efficiency means less energy wasted and lower electricity costs over time. Many inverters boast efficiency ratings above 90%. However, differences in performance can emerge during actual usage.

Performance varies under different loads. An inverter that performs well at low power may struggle at higher loads. Users often find that real-world conditions differ from manufacturer claims. Therefore, it’s vital to research actual user reviews and performance reports. Efficiency isn't everything. Reliability is equally important. An inverter might be efficient, yet fail when most needed.

Consider additional factors like temperature tolerance and protection features. Inverters with better thermal management tend to have longer lifespans. Users should pay attention to these durability aspects. Each inverter comes with its unique set of features. The process of finding the perfect match can be challenging, but it's essential for efficient energy use.

Essential Tips for Purchasing Inverters for Global Markets

When it comes to purchasing inverters for the global market, understanding technical specifications is key. Buyers should focus on the power capacity. Look for inverters that efficiently handle the wattage needs of your devices. It's vital to consider the surge capability. It determines how well an inverter can support devices that draw extra power initially.

Another tip is to prioritize reliability. Check for certifications that demonstrate compliance with international standards. This can include CE or UL marks, which signal quality assurance. Durability is equally important. Inverters need to withstand various environmental conditions, especially for outdoor usage.

Finally, do not overlook customer reviews and experiences. Positive feedback from previous buyers can provide valuable insights. Look for products with clear warranty terms. A good warranty reflects confidence from the manufacturer in their product's longevity.
